How this program compares
At an estimated $38.6K in total tuition, the Online MS in Artificial Intelligence sits roughly 9% below the $42.4K average for AI master's programs in our database β placing it in the 60th percentile on cost among the 531 we track at this level. It is one of the 57% of programs in our database offered fully or partly online.

About This Program
RIT's online MS in Artificial Intelligence comes from a university known for its applied, career-oriented engineering and computing programs. The curriculum is hands-on, covering machine learning, deep learning, NLP, and practical AI application.
RIT's reputation for industry-aligned, project-based education and strong co-op culture makes this a strong fit for students who prioritize applied skills and employability.
Why students choose it: Applied, project-based AI training from a university known for career-focused computing.

Curriculum Highlights
The 30-credit program includes core courses in AI foundations, mathematical methods, and ethics, plus electives in machine learning or robotics.

Admissions
A bachelor's degree in computer science, mathematics, engineering, or a related field with a minimum GPA is required, along with demonstrated programming skills in languages like Python and familiarity with machine learning frameworks such as TensorFlow or PyTorch.
Application Materials
- Statement of Purpose: Required
- Letters of Recommendation: 2β3
- Resume: Required
- Transcripts: Official transcripts required
Academic Requirements
- Degree Required: Bachelor's degree
- GRE/GMAT: Optional or required for international applicants
- TOEFL/IELTS: Required for international students (TOEFL 80+ / IELTS 6.5+)
